NAME OF DECEASED & AGE: John Karl Winquist, 90, Akron, IA
DATE OF DEATH: Saturday, Dec. 31, 1994
PLACE OF DEATH: …at Matney Colonial Manor, Sioux City, IA
CAUSE OF DEATH: …after a brief illness.
DATE OF BIRTH: Oct. 13, 1904
PLACE OF BIRTH: Aarhus, Denmark
PARENTS: Niels M. and Rasmine (Jensen) Winquist
SPOUSE & DATE & PLACE of 1st MARRIAGE: Muriel Talbott in Akron, Iowa, Nov. 26, 1930
SPOUSE & DATE & PLACE of 2nd MARRIAGE: ---
OCCUPATION: He served in the Danish Navy before coming to the United States in 1925. He became a U.S. citizen at that time. He worked for Armour & Co. in Sioux City for several years. After their marriage, the couple farmed near Akron most of their married life. He was owner of Big Sioux Import/Export, a greenhouse business, for several years. He sold antiques for many years prior to his retirement. They moved to Sioux City in 1990 and he entered the nursing home in 1991.
MEMBER OF: First Baptist Church, Akron, IA; he was a member and leader in the Westfield Farm Bureau.
SURVIVORS: …include his wife; three daughters, Eleanore and her husband, Robert Lewis of Correctionville, Joan and her husband, William Harlowe Jr., of Annandale, Va., and Patricia A. Clark of Akron; a son, John and his wife, JoAnn Winquist of Sioux City; 16 grandchildren; and 30 great grandchildren.
PRECEDED in DEATH by: …two brothers, seven sisters; a son-in-law, Wilbur Clark, and a great grandson, Kody Boyle.
PLACE OF BURIAL: Riverside Cemetery, Akron, IA
NEWSPAPER SOURCE & DATE: The Sioux City Journal
